The Diabetes Self-Management Alliance is delighted to announce that the 7th International Conference will be held in Leicester on 29 February and 1 March 2024.  Registration is now open.  

The theme for the Conference is 'Keeping the Balance Right' and we are delighted to announce the following plenary speakers:

  • Professor Melanie Davies, University of Leicester - 'Reflecting on the experiences and learning from 20 years of the DESMOND programme'
  • Dr Marleen Kunneman, Leiden University Medical Centre - 'Making Care Fit'
  • Matthew Garza, Diatribe and Professor Sean Dinneen, University of Galway - 'Doing our best together: how can we create the perfect balance between HCP and person living with diabetes?'

Over the 2 days attendees will have the opportunity to attend 5 interactive workshop sessions which will include:

  • Peer support for young people with type 2 diabetes
  • Drawing diabetes experience: tools to facilitate collaborative decision making in consultations
  • Diabetes distress - type 1 and type 2
  • Structured education for people with a learning disability and type 2 diabetes
  • Diabetes and work life - type 1 and type 2
  • Psychological impact of diabetes technology
  • Elderly diabetes care and end of life
  • Stigma and diabetes self-management
